I2cDevice.Read(Byte[]) 方法

定义

从设备连接到指定缓冲区的集成线路 (I2 C) 总线读取数据。

public:
 virtual void Read(Platform::Array <byte> ^ buffer) = Read;
void Read(winrt::array_view <byte> & buffer);
public void Read(byte[] buffer);
function read(buffer)
Public Sub Read (buffer As Byte())

参数

buffer

Byte[]

byte[]

要从 I2 C 总线读取数据的缓冲区。 缓冲区的长度决定了要从设备请求的数据量。

Windows 要求

应用功能
lowLevel

注解

错误代码

0x80070002

未确认总线地址。

0x8007045D

I2 C 设备在读取整个缓冲区之前消极地确认了数据传输。

适用于

另请参阅